Sqeaking Clutch Master
is it a norm for the clutch master cylinder to sqeak? I've had this replaced about 2 times now. Once at 50k and now at 129k. It was pretty bad this time so i had it replaced. Now I got it back and its better but still hear a sqeak when I press the clutch.
is it from the clutch master cylinder or the transmission? there is a squeek if the clutch fork pivot is not lubricated. the grease on the clutch fork pivot dries. unfortunatly the safest way to apply grease to that is removing the transmission...
It's a common problem with the TSX. It's the master cylinder piston rod you just need to keep it lubed up. Over time it wears off and starts to squeak/click.
